Poilievre’s Conservatives Launch Nationwide Campaign Against EV Mandate

Conservative Party Party Leader Pierre Poilievre speaks in Camrose, Alta., on July 29, 2025. The Canadian Press/Jason Franson

Conservative Leader Pierre Poilievre announced his party will be kicking off a “massive nationwide campaign” to overturn the federal government’s electric vehicle (EV) mandate, which he said will harm automakers, farmers, and rural communities.

Speaking to reporters in Saskatchewan on Aug. 14, Poilievre said the campaign will include motions in the House of Commons, press conferences and events at car dealerships across Canada, petitions, and “pressure campaigns” in Liberal-held ridings.
